About

The Ultrafast and Nonlinear Optics (UNO) lab headed by Reji Philip is now working in the following areas: (i) Optical nonlinearity in novel materials: A large number of nonlinear absorbers have been studied for their saturable absorption and reverse saturable absorption properties with potential applications in laser pulse generation, optical power limiting and optical diode action. (ii) Generation and characterization of laser-produced plasmas: Plasmas have been generated from solid targets and thin films using powerful nanosecond and femtosecond laser pulses and their spectroscopic and electrical properties are investigated using the techniques of optical time of flight (OTOF), optical emission spectroscopy (OES), time-resolved imaging and ion dynamics. (iii) Surface nanostructuring using ultrafast lasers: Ultrafast laser pulses are used to create nanostructures on solid surfaces, and the optical, chemical, and morphological changes are studied. Durable super-hydrophilic silicon and fused silica surfaces, silicon micro-needles etc have been fabricated.
